This has an historic precedent: the hierarchic and CODASYL (network) DBMSs were first inferred from existing practices and attempts were post-hoc made to give them a theoretical basis. This effort was subsequently abandoned when it proved too difficult and the result overwhelmingly complex and unusable. Few of today's IT professionals, academics and vendors are aware of this, which is why they are doomed to replicate the past.

So here is the link to Martijn's post Metadata as a perspective on data and my comment:
I am uncomfortable with the proliferation of concepts and terms at the informal conceptual level that confuse levels of representation, are vague and inconsistent and complexify unnecessarily.

Reality is complex enough without us piling up on it methodological, conceptual and tool complexity--everything should be as simple and parsimonious as possible (but not simpler!). The relational model achieved exactly that at the logical level. The only way to take advantage of it is to reciprocate at the conceptual level. Unnecessary conceptual complexification spills into the logical level and defeats the purpose.

This week's Quote and Laugh or Cry? item (video) continue the saga of Erik's Meijer ACM article and the letter in response to it by David McGoveran and Chris Date (see Site Update 12/29/12).

Carl Hewitt (in the video) submitted his own letter, Relational Model Considered Obsolete, in response to David's and Date's, defending Meijer's argument. I substituted the link to it, as I could not drop anything from the letter. Here's a discussion of it.

David, who submitted the video, comments:
Carl Hewitt is pushing his trademarked "DirectLogic(TM)" which he asserts "tolerates inconsistency" (i.e., no law of the excluded middle, no proof by contradiction) which he asserts is essential for large systems (e.g., cloud computing). According to him, the relational model is based on logical consistency, so it must go. He asserts that we need a new kind of database built on his DirectLogic(TM) and Actors (his model of highly concurrent computing for which he is famous and which I admire). "Train software engineers to embrace inconsistency" he says! "We have to get over the fact that inconsistency is a bad word."

The esteemed Prof. Hewitt's complaints about the relational model demonstrates his astounding ignorance of it and his recklessness. Every bullet in his CACM letter (a) has nothing to do with, and (b) are not weaknesses of the relational model. (Frankly, it makes me now question my prior opinions of his Actor work. Was it just as bad as this and I simply did not notice?)

Those of us with knowledge of the relational model and real experience in data modeling know every well how to handle inconsistencies - without giving up on the goal of consistency where it is appropriate. Hewitt likes to point to contradictory opinions as an example of inconsistency to be tolerated. Or temporary inconsistencies. We can model these just fine using relational - in fact, trivially. And, by the way, Carl, systems based on the relational model do more with data provenance than any other data model in existence. How does "DirectLogic(TM)" - which "embraces contradictions" - even detect inconsistencies let alone resolve those that can and should be resolved? Is its data provenance contradictory too?

"Tolerating inconsistencies by designing the logic underlying your systems to permit it"? That's just insane! Anyone who has built a real-time control system (think defibrillator, aircraft flight control, nuclear power plant, or crane operations at a port) knows this. The suggestion that the financial industry (banks, trading systems, etc.) should ever permit inconsistent transactions is simply absurd. I sure don't want these people touching (let alone building) the systems I depend on for life, safety, money management, etc. If Hewitt, Meijer, et al are the new architects of cloud computing, then maybe the new name for cloud computing should be "#@!* in the sky" computing! Ever hear of GIGO, Carl?

I think by large systems Meijer and Hewitt think Google, Facebook, Twitter, Zynga and the like, but they really don't realize it. The damage from inconsistencies in their software causes little damage. They simply cater to the spreading delusion that emulating the software of these companies -- which already exhibit serious problems--they will be as successful as them, no matter what their business is and what is the value of data for it.
This is hardly surprising giving the increasingly blurred line between academia and industry.
